Creating a VTC or VBC
A Virtual Trucking Company (VTC) or Virtual Bus Company (VBC) is your organization’s home on TrucklineMP. This guide walks through eligibility, the creation wizard, and what happens after your company goes live.
Before you start
Section titled “Before you start”You need:
- A signed-in TrucklineMP account
- Permission to create a VTC/VBC (platform eligibility rules apply)
- No existing company of the same type where you are already the owner (one VTC and one VBC ownership per account)
Open the creation flow at trucklinemp.com/vtc/create for VTCs, or trucklinemp.com/vbc/create for VBCs.
Eligibility check
Section titled “Eligibility check”When you open the create page, TrucklineMP runs an eligibility check automatically. If you are not eligible, the page explains why. Common reasons include:
- Already owning a company of the requested type (VTC or VBC)
- Platform standing or restrictions (note: there is no minimum account age requirement to create a company)
- Feature disabled by platform configuration
You cannot proceed until eligibility passes.
Creation wizard
Section titled “Creation wizard”The wizard has five steps: Identity, Description, Rules, Details, and Review.
Step 1: Identity
Section titled “Step 1: Identity”| Field | Notes |
|---|---|
| Company Name | Display name shown across the platform. Required. |
| Handle | Unique URL slug: trucklinemp.com/vtc/@yourhandle (for VTCs) or trucklinemp.com/vbc/@yourhandle (for VBCs). 2-15 characters, lowercase letters, numbers, and underscores only. Required. |
| Slogan | Short tagline (optional). |
| Primary Language | Default language for your company. |
| Logo | HTTPS URL to a square profile image (optional). |
| Banner | HTTPS URL to a wide cover image (optional). |
| Visibility | Public, unlisted, or private. See Visibility. |
Step 2: Description
Section titled “Step 2: Description”Write your company story in Markdown. Required, up to 5,000 characters. This appears on your public profile.
Step 3: Rules
Section titled “Step 3: Rules”Write your member rules in Markdown. Required, up to 5,000 characters. Applicants and members can read these on your profile.
Step 4: Details
Section titled “Step 4: Details”| Field | Notes |
|---|---|
| Minimum Account Age | Days a TrucklineMP account must exist before applying. Set 0 for no limit. |
| Minimum Playtime | Hours of playtime required to apply. Set 0 for no limit. |
| Recruitment Open | Whether applicants can apply immediately after creation. |
| Contact Email | Optional public contact address. |
| Social Links | Website, Discord invite, Instagram, Facebook, X/Twitter. Must be full https:// URLs if provided. |
Step 5: Review
Section titled “Step 5: Review”Confirm every field, then submit. On success you are redirected to your new company profile.
Default setup
Section titled “Default setup”When your company is created, TrucklineMP seeds default roles:
- Management
- Staff
- Driver (or Driver/Coach depending on VTC/VBC type)
- Recruit
You become the owner with full permissions. Open Manage from your company profile to configure recruitment, members, and Discord linking.

Troubleshooting
Section titled “Troubleshooting””Not eligible to create a company”
Section titled “”Not eligible to create a company””Read the reasons shown on the create page. You may already own a company of that type (VTC/VBC) or need to resolve a standing issue.
Handle will not save
Section titled “Handle will not save”Handles must be 2-15 characters, lowercase, and use only letters, numbers, and underscores. The handle must be unique.
Creation fails on social URLs
Section titled “Creation fails on social URLs”Every optional URL must start with https://. Discord invite links must be full URLs, not bare codes.
